Good!! More Women And Children Freed From Sambisa Forest

According to report, 25 men and women have reportedly been rescued Sambisa forest. According to Al Jazeerah, Nigerian Army spokesperson, Colonel Sani Usman said today that the women and children were freed during a military operation in the forest this morning May 6th. One soldier was reportedly killed while five others sustained injuries.
